Tandoori Cauliflower Rice

Servings: 4
Ingredients
- Fresh cilantro
- a handful, roughly chopped
- Salt
- 1 teaspoon
- Lemon juice
- 1 tablespoon
- Garlic
- 2 cloves, minced
- Ginger
- 1 tablespoon, grated
- Coriander
- 1 teaspoon, ground
- Cumin
- 1 teaspoon, ground
- Turmeric
- 1/2 teaspoon, ground
- Tandoori masala
- 2 tablespoons
- Greek yogurt
- 1 cup
- Cauliflower
- 1 large head, grated or processed into rice-like bits
Instructions
- In a large bowl, combine the cauliflower, Greek yogurt, tandoori masala, turmeric, cumin, coriander, ginger, garlic, lemon juice, and salt. Mix well until the cauliflower is evenly coated with the spiced yogurt mixture.
- Heat a large skillet over medium heat. Once hot, transfer the cauliflower mixture to the skillet.
- Cook for 10-12 minutes, stirring occasionally, until the cauliflower is tender and lightly browned, taking on the smoky, spiced flavors of the tandoori masala.
- Remove the skillet from heat and top the cauliflower rice with a generous sprinkle of fresh cilantro.
- Serve this Tandoori Cauliflower Rice hot, either as a flavorful side dish or as a main course paired with a protein of your choice.
